EditText, valores inputType (xml)


127

¿Dónde puedo encontrar los valores que InputTypepuede tener?

Estoy al tanto de http://developer.android.com/reference/android/text/InputType.html , pero ¿cómo deberían verse los valores en los archivos xml de diseño?


2
Un poco tarde en el día, pero creo que esto podría ser lo que estás buscando: developer.android.com/reference/android/R.attr.html
ChrisV

3
Esto puede ser lo que estás buscando: developer.android.com/reference/android/…
Robbie Matthews

Respuestas:


308

Puede usar la pestaña de propiedades en eclipse para establecer varios valores.

Aquí están todos los valores posibles

  • ninguna
  • texto
  • textCapCharacters
  • textCapWords
  • textCapSentences
  • textAutoCorrect
  • textAutoComplete
  • textMultiLine
  • textImeMultiLine
  • textNoSuggestions
  • textUri
  • textEmailAddress
  • textEmailSubject
  • textShortMessage
  • textLongMessage
  • textPersonName
  • textPostalAddress
  • textPassword
  • textVisiblePassword
  • textWebEditText
  • textFilter
  • textPhonetic
  • textWebEmailAddress
  • textWebPassword
  • número
  • numberSigned
  • numberDecimal
  • numberPassword
  • teléfono
  • fecha y hora
  • fecha
  • hora

Consulte aquí para obtener explicaciones: http://developer.android.com/reference/android/widget/TextView.html#attr_android:inputType



Descripción...?
Yousha Aleayoub

24

Respuesta suplementaria

Así es como se comporta el teclado estándar para cada uno de estos tipos de entrada.

ingrese la descripción de la imagen aquí

Vea esta respuesta para más detalles.


0
android:inputMethod

está en desuso, en su lugar use inputType:

 android:inputType="numberPassword"
Al usar nuestro sitio, usted reconoce que ha leído y comprende nuestra Política de Cookies y Política de Privacidad.
Licensed under cc by-sa 3.0 with attribution required.